    What about oil changes? I disagree with your oil change comments. My reasoning is that the oil once contaminated by blow by particles and is dirty there are corrosive acids that are in the engine. Putting fresh oil in gives the engine better situation for storage. IMHO.

    • @PowerEquipmentMan
      @PowerEquipmentMan  9 місяців тому

      As you said, as soon as the oil is put in and the engine runs, it is contaminated and starts to break down. So during storage, the oil is still breaking down. There can also be condensation inside of an engine during storage which can cause issues as well. Yes, it would be great to change oil before storage, but then it should also be changed again before the cart is put back into service. Most people are not going to do two oil changes. That is why we encourage people to do them before putting the cart back in service.
